#include "synth_karplusstrong.h" |
|
|
|
|
|
|
|
static uint32_t pseudorand(uint32_t lo) |
|
|
|
{ |
|
|
|
uint32_t hi; |
|
|
|
|
|
|
|
hi = multiply_16bx16t(16807, lo); // 16807 * (lo >> 16) |
|
|
|
lo = 16807 * (lo & 0xFFFF); |
|
|
|
lo += (hi & 0x7FFF) << 16; |
|
|
|
lo += hi >> 15; |
|
|
|
lo = (lo & 0x7FFFFFFF) + (lo >> 31); |
|
|
|
return lo; |
|
|
|
} |
|
|
|
|
|
|
|
|
|
|
|
void AudioSynthKarplusStrong::update(void) |
|
|
|
{ |
|
|
|
audio_block_t *block; |
|
|
|
|
|
|
|
if (state == 0) return; |
|
|
|
|
|
|
|
if (state == 1) { |
|
|
|
uint32_t lo = seed; |
|
|
|
for (int i=0; i < bufferLen; i++) { |
|
|
|
lo = pseudorand(lo); |
|
|
|
buffer[i] = signed_multiply_32x16b(magnitude, lo); |
|
|
|
} |
|
|
|
seed = lo; |
|
|
|
state = 2; |
|
|
|
} |
|
|
|
|
|
|
|
block = allocate(); |
|
|
|
if (!block) { |
|
|
|
state = 0; |
|
|
|
return; |
|
|
|
} |
|
|
|
|
|
|
|
int16_t prior; |
|
|
|
if (bufferIndex > 0) { |
|
|
|
prior = buffer[bufferIndex - 1]; |
|
|
|
} else { |
|
|
|
prior = buffer[bufferLen - 1]; |
|
|
|
} |
|
|
|
int16_t *data = block->data; |
|
|
|
for (int i=0; i < AUDIO_BLOCK_SAMPLES; i++) { |
|
|
|
int16_t in = buffer[bufferIndex]; |
|
|
|
int16_t out = (in + prior) >> 1; |
|
|
|
*data++ = out; |
|
|
|
buffer[bufferIndex] = out; |
|
|
|
prior = in; |
|
|
|
if (++bufferIndex >= bufferLen) bufferIndex = 0; |
|
|
|
} |
|
|
|
|
|
|
|
transmit(block); |
|
|
|
release(block); |
|
|
|
} |
|
|
|
|
|
|
|
|
|
|
|
uint32_t AudioSynthKarplusStrong::seed = 1; |
